    Default problems with apartments

    :?: As one of the owners in a block of retirement apartments we are having problems withthe roof. It was repaired last year and needs repairing again.
    The leaseholder (and management company) which is a housing association, is rumoured to be saying that there is a design fault with the roof. however nothing has been said to us owners.
    Arguments about who pays etc. (and we understand that there will not be an insurance claim this time) are ongoing but in the meantime the elderly owners of the 39 aprtments are very worried. How can we be sure that the repairs will be done properly or will the builder just do a bodge up job and in the future we will be faced with the same problem, or even worse in the future. Any ideas?     Default problems with apartments

    I would find a local building surveyor who you can instruct just to do one job, sign off the roof as fit for purpose.
